Position Description
Legal Advisor to the Commission
Anticipated Starting Salary Range: $155,000 - $173,000
Starting Salary Commensurate with Qualifications and Experience
The State Corporation Commission ("Commission" and "SCC") seeks a Legal Advisor to support one of our three Commissioners. This Legal Advisor will assist the Commissioner by reviewing and organizing testimony, cases, and opinions and by performing special project assignments. The selected candidate for this position will conduct assigned legal research and analysis, prepare written reports, meet with the Commissioner and staff on program matters, and prepare position and/or opinion papers on policy. The Commissioner's Legal Advisor will serve as a liaison with external parties to obtain required case-related facts and information, exchange documents, and plan and organize meetings. Additional responsibilities of the selected candidate will include reviewing, summarizing, and analyzing testimony and other documents for cases; indexing and organizing cases and opinions; coordinating activities of the office with SCC Division Directors, Hearing Examiners, and the Office of General Counsel; and performing related work as requested. This position provides opportunities for some telework.
Qualifications
Preferred qualifications for this position include considerable professional experience in regulatory and administrative law, a law degree from an accredited law school, and admission to the Virginia State Bar . The ideal candidate for this position will have considerable knowledge of the techniques used to research statutes and resolutions, the ability to analyze complex information and communicate effectively to facilitate decision-making, and the ability to write well documented yet concise reports. The selected candidate must have strong interpersonal skills and a professional demeanor, with the 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ships both in and outside of the Commission. The ideal candidate will be an excellent communicator, both verbally and in writing with the ability to exercise sound judgment and discretion.

The SCC regulates various companies and industries in Virginia; therefore, to avoid any conflict, employees are required to sign a Conflict of Interest Form and must dispose of any stock they hold in a regulated company or dispose of any licenses or certificates they hold in any industry regulated by the SCC unless otherwise permitted. Employees also shall report employment of household members by a regulated company.
